Kochi Investigation branch inspect gold smuggling from Ireland

byCustoms Today Report
23/07/2015
in India
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

KOCHI: The Special Investigation and Intelligence Branch (SIIB) investigating the gold smuggling cases through the Cochin International Airport will probe the latest gold smuggling case involving the Irish man, who was arrested by the Air Intelligence Unit, Air Customs, at Cochin International Airport,  last Monday midnight for smuggling in 10 kg of gold.

Speaking to Express, the SIIB officials said, “We have not received any evidence to link him with the gold smuggling rackets operational in the state. However, the Commissioner of Customs has directed the SIIB to probe this case since he had visited the State more than a dozen times and had reportedly carried bullion each time.’’

The officials in the Customs indicated that the man might have connection with the racket operational in the state and Dubai. The details of his connections with the racket operational inside and outside the country will be known only through a detailed investigation, they said.  At present, he is lodged in the jail as a remand prisoner and the SIIB would take him into custody only if needed as part of the ongoing investigation. Meanwhile, the Customs officials at the CIAL has informed the Irish embassy about his arrest. ‘’The Irish embassy office in India has already contacted the accused and we expect they would provide legal assistance to him when the trail on the case begins here,’’ said officials.
